The Joint Admissions and Matriculation Board (JAMB) has dismissed as fake a result slip circulating online that claims a candidate, Okon Winniefred Sampson, scored 394 out of 400 in the 2026 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ME). In a statement signed by spokesperson Fabian Benjamin on April 26, 2026, JAMB confirmed the document is fraudulent, noting it does not match the official result format and was created on a fabricated template. The board highlighted that the registration number on the slip, featuring an irregular "20269" pattern, does not align with its system-generated structure. JAMB reiterated that 2026 UTME results are currently accessible only through official channels and are strictly "view-only," with no downloadable or printable versions available at this stage. The board urged the public to ignore the fake result and rely solely on verified platforms for accurate information.
